Question
Find the numerical value of each expression where a= -3 and b = 1/2 d) -a -2/3 b +a e) 1/6 a + b² + b f) -2a + 3b- (b-a)

To find the numerical value of each expression, we substitute the given values of a and b into the expressions and perform the operations.
d) -a - 2/3 b + a
Substituting a = -3 and b = 1/2:
-(-3) - 2/3(1/2) + (-3)
= 3 - 1/3 - 3
= 9/3 - 1/3 - 9/3
= (9 - 1 - 9)/3
= -1/3
So, -a - 2/3 b + a = -1/3.
e) 1/6 a + b² + b
Substituting a = -3 and b = 1/2:
1/6(-3) + (1/2)² + (1/2)
= -1/2 + 1/4 + 1/2
= -2/4 + 1/4 + 2/4
= (-2 + 1 + 2)/4
= 1/4
So, 1/6 a + b² + b = 1/4.
